Technical Specifications
| Key |
A |
| Body Material |
Grenadilla Wood |
| Key System |
Boehm System |
| Key Material |
Silver-Plated Nickel Silver |
| Bore Design |
Custom CSV |
| Finish |
Natural Wood |
| Includes Case |
Yes |
Frequently Asked Questions
What is an A clarinet used for?
It is used primarily in orchestral music where certain keys are easier to play with better intonation.
Do I need an A clarinet?
If you play advanced orchestral repertoire, yes, it is often required.
How does it differ from a Bb clarinet?
The A clarinet is slightly longer and sounds a semitone lower, improving key compatibility in orchestral music.
